I have run the 6 hour version of this race and even won hardware.
No, it does not fill up.
ALSO... in addition to the one mile paved loop race called "24 the hard way" (with 12 and 6 hour options), they hold a second set of races simultaneously on a 2 mile dirt trail loop called "the double dirty dozen". Same 24, 12, 6 hour options. Completely different kind of animal. The two races cross at the loop start/finish.
They do chip lap counting for all these races and a partial last lap counts... they give you a pin flag toward the very end... when the shotgun goes boom (common finish for the 6 and 12 hour races... another one 12 hours later for the 24), you place your flag wherever you happened to be.
